Early career
Lowe, a native of Auckland, graduated from Auckland Grammar School and appeared on local music station Max TV. Zane, a member of Urban Disturbance, an early 90s hip hop band whose main hit was "No Flint No Fire" and Breaks Co-Op, alongside Andy Lovegrove and Hamish Clark. In Auckland, Lowe and Clark formed Breaks Co-Op, releasing the electronic album Roofers in 1997 before they left New Zealand to travel and pursue other interests. Both will live in the United Kingdom later in life.
